Training

German Shepherds are incredibly smart dogs that can be trained to perform a variety of tasks. They are frequently used as police dogs such as search and rescue dogs and guide dogs for blind persons and service dogs. They are also referred to for their loyalty and obedience. This makes them a great option for families with children.

German Shepherds need to be exercised every day as they are very strong. They will also need to bond with their owners. They should be given at least 60 minutes of physical activity each day and a basket of toys to keep them occupied when they are not playing with their owners. This will allow them to burn off excess energy and keep them safe.

It is crucial to understand that German Shepherds require an unwavering, firm handler. If they aren't properly trained, they could become aggressive. They must also be taught to listen to their owner and not decide for themselves what to do. With a firm and confident leader the German Shepherd can be an excellent pet for your family.

In Central Texas, a Companion Grade puppy that is suitable for a solid family pet costs $500-$1000. Working Line puppies for police, herding and military work, as well as competitions can cost between $3,000 and $5,000. Show Line puppies from championship lines can go for as much as $10,000! Prices can vary based on the quality of care and socialization a puppy receives from its breeder, so make sure to conduct your research prior to making an investment.
